Transaction df33140f1606c5199f7cedb644c771f8294539d0634480ba058b82959c571373
1 Input
1 Output
-
df33140f1606c5199f7cedb644c771f8294539d0634480ba058b82959c571373:0
- value
- 890359808
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 27790187fc8446037dc06cd0034399ba7a5c7958 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14biK8DLs61ow4bvYGQVWx3u93iFFT6Ky4